How to remove Pnpages.com pop-ups [Chrome, Firefox, IE, Edge]

Myantispyware team September 25, 2018    

If you are reading this blog post, it means that you are seeing unwanted Pnpages.com website and your web-browser began to open a lot of unwanted pop-up ads or notifications. All of these problems with your PC system caused by ‘ad-supported’ software (also known as adware).

Ad-supported software makes changes to the computer settings and configures itself so as to start automatically each time the PC system is turned on. Immediately after startup, the ad supported software begins to monitor the user’s actions and insert ads directly into the open windows of the MS Edge, Mozilla Firefox, Google Chrome and IE. So, if you find that the Mozilla Firefox, Edge, Google Chrome and IE constantly shows the Pnpages.com web-page, then you do not need to wait , you need to perform the step-by-step guide below and get rid of Pnpages.com ads ASAP.

While the PC system is infected by the ad-supported software that cause unwanted Pnpages.com advertisements to appear, when you start the Chrome, Internet Explorer, Microsoft Edge and Firefox or open any web-page, you may see in your web browser’s status bar the following messages: ‘Waiting for Pnpages.com’, ‘Transferring data from Pnpages.com’, ‘Looking up Pnpages.com’, ‘Read Pnpages.com’, ‘Connected to Pnpages.com’.

Even worse, the ad-supported software can analyze your browsing, and gain access to your privacy data and, afterwards, can sell it to third party companies. Thus, there are more than enough reasons to delete Pnpages.com redirect from your computer.

Therefore, the adware is quite dangerous. So, we recommend you get rid of it from your system immediately. Follow the instructions presented below to delete Pnpages.com pop-up ads from the Google Chrome, Microsoft Internet Explorer, Edge and Mozilla Firefox.

Remove adware through the Microsoft Windows Control Panel

Check out the MS Windows Control Panel (Programs and Features section) to see all installed apps. We suggest to click on the “Date Installed” in order to sort the list of applications by the date you installed them. If you see any unknown and suspicious programs, they are the ones you need to uninstall.

Windows 8, 8.1, 10


First, click the Windows button MS Windows key, then press Search MS Windows search. Type “Control panel”and press Enter.

Windows XP, Vista, 7


First, click “Start” and select “Control Panel”.

It will show the Windows Control Panel as displayed on the screen below.
windows control panel.jpg

Next, press “Uninstall a program” ControlPanel Uninstall
It will show a list of all apps installed on your system. Scroll through the all list, and remove any questionable and unknown programs. To quickly find the latest installed applications, we recommend sort apps by date in the Control panel.

Remove Pnpages.com ads from Google Chrome

Reset Google Chrome settings can help you solve some problems caused by adware and remove Pnpages.com pop-ups from web-browser. This will also disable malicious extensions as well as clear cookies and site data. When using the reset feature, your personal information like passwords, bookmarks, browsing history and web form auto-fill data will be saved.

First launch the Chrome. Next, press the button in the form of three horizontal dots (Chrome menu button).

It will show the Chrome menu. Choose More Tools, then click Extensions. Carefully browse through the list of installed extensions. If the list has the extension signed with “Installed by enterprise policy” or “Installed by your administrator”, then complete the following steps: Remove Chrome extensions installed by enterprise policy.

Open the Google Chrome menu once again. Further, click the option named “Settings”.

open Google Chrome settings

The internet browser will show the settings screen. Another way to open the Chrome’s settings – type chrome://settings in the browser adress bar and press Enter

Scroll down to the bottom of the page and click the “Advanced” link. Now scroll down until the “Reset” section is visible, as displayed on the screen below and click the “Reset settings to their original defaults” button.

Chrome settings reset link

The Chrome will open the confirmation dialog box as displayed on the screen below.

Google Chrome settings reset dialog

You need to confirm your action, press the “Reset” button. The web-browser will start the task of cleaning. When it is done, the browser’s settings including search provider, newtab page and home page back to the values which have been when the Chrome was first installed on your machine.

Remove Pnpages.com pop ups from Microsoft Internet Explorer

If you find that Internet Explorer web browser settings like startpage, newtab and search engine had been changed by adware related to Pnpages.com redirect, then you may restore your settings, via the reset browser procedure.

First, open the Internet Explorer. Next, press the button in the form of gear (Internet Explorer tools menu icon). It will display the Tools drop-down menu, click the “Internet Options” as shown in the following example.

reset Internet Explorer tools menu

In the “Internet Options” window click on the Advanced tab, then click the Reset button. The IE will show the “Reset Internet Explorer settings” window as displayed in the following example. Select the “Delete personal settings” check box, then press “Reset” button.

reset Microsoft Internet Explorer settings

You will now need to reboot your PC for the changes to take effect.

Get rid of Pnpages.com from Firefox by resetting browser settings

If the Mozilla Firefox web browser application is hijacked, then resetting its settings can help. The Reset feature is available on all modern version of Firefox. A reset can fix many issues by restoring Mozilla Firefox settings such as startpage, search provider and new tab page to their default values. It will save your personal information such as saved passwords, bookmarks, auto-fill data and open tabs.

First, launch the Mozilla Firefox and click Firefox menu button button. It will show the drop-down menu on the right-part of the internet browser. Further, click the Help button (Firefox help button) as shown in the following example.

Mozilla Firefox settings menu

In the Help menu, select the “Troubleshooting Information” option. Another way to open the “Troubleshooting Information” screen – type “about:support” in the internet browser adress bar and press Enter. It will display the “Troubleshooting Information” page as displayed in the figure below. In the upper-right corner of this screen, click the “Refresh Firefox” button.
Firefox troubleshooting info window

It will show the confirmation dialog box. Further, press the “Refresh Firefox” button. The Firefox will start a task to fix your problems that caused by the adware which redirects your web browser to annoying Pnpages.com webpage. When, it is done, click the “Finish” button.

Run AdBlocker to block Pnpages.com and stay safe online

To put it simply, you need to use an ad blocker utility (AdGuard, for example). It will block and protect you from all unwanted webpages such as Pnpages.com, advertisements and popups. To be able to do that, the ad blocker application uses a list of filters. Each filter is a rule that describes a malicious webpage, an advertising content, a banner and others. The ad blocker program automatically uses these filters, depending on the pages you’re visiting.

How was Pnpages.com pop-ups installed on computer

These days some free programs authors bundle optional apps which could be potentially unwanted software such as this ad supported software, with a view to making some money. These are not free applications as install an unwanted software on to your Windows PC. So whenever you install a new free program that downloaded from the Internet, be very careful during setup. Carefully read the EULA (a text with I ACCEPT/I DECLINE button), select custom or manual install type, reject all additional applications.
